Importing a SUV from the US — what matters
With an SUV, look closely at the drivetrain: what is sold as four-wheel drive in the States is often a part-time system rather than permanent all-wheel drive. For everyday use in Germany that rarely matters; at resale it does. Second, engine size — large displacements are cheap over there and expensive here in vehicle tax. Customs, transport and registration
Importing from the United States means import duty and import VAT, plus sea freight and registration under German law.
